Cross-mode synchronized actions
Modal synchronized actions can be executed per IDS in all modes for the following functions
in parallel to the channel:
• Command axis functions
• Spindle functions
• Technology cycles
Selection
The user can select the desired operating mode by means of soft keys on the operator
interface.
This selection (AUTOMATIC, MDA or JOG) is forwarded on interfaces signals:
DB11, ... DBX4.0 to DBX4.2 (strobe mode)
in the PLC, but not yet activated.
Activation and priorities
The desired mode of the mode group is activated via the interface signals:
DB11, ... DBX0.0 to DBX0.2 (mode).
If several modes are selected at the same time, the following priority is in effect:
• JOG (1st priority, high) (DB11, ... DBX0.2)
• MDA (2nd priority, medium) (DB11, ... DBX0.1)
• AUTOMATIC (3rd priority, low) (DB11, ... DBX0.0)
Display
The current mode of the mode group is displayed via the interface signals:
DB11, ... DBX6.0 to DBX6.2 (active mode)
:
• JOG (DB11, ... DBX6.2)
• MDA (DB11, ... DBX6.1)
• AUTOMATIC (DB11, ... DBX6.0)
